India is a country where agriculture and agriculture related industries are the dominant source of living for the people. Agriculture is in poor condition since before comparing previous years. The vital reason for this is without a well organized pattern about farming and proper instructions to the farmers. Agriculture is an extensive source of economy of the country. Apart from this India also ail from natural disasters like flood and drought which forfeit the crops. One’s strategy should be spot on while harvesting the crops, factors like season, soil moisture and weather condition should be well planned and also when to harvest the crop to get the maximum yield. In this project study, we provide an effective recommendation system for the farmers using machine learning techniques. In the proposed system we use ensemble based hybrid model to make the classifier strong. The input dataset is been obtained from the public repository. The input historical dataset in provided to machine learning platforms for data processing. The clustering of data is performed using Guassian Mixture Model clustering and for classification of data we use KNN and XGBboost techniques to define the conditions and solutions. This would provide effective recommendation for the farmers in defining the best crop which can be farmed to obtain huge profitable yield analyzing the environmental factors
